Fighting Betta
            The Betta has had a long history in Thailand and is one of Thailand’s traditional fish. Ancient people caught bettas from the rivers or canals.  These traditional fighting bettas are different from the present. As time passed, new methods were invented. Each has different technique in choosing the strain. At present, fighter betta are developed for patients, fighting accuracy, endurance, power, heart, speed, strong lips and touch scales. Selecting a competitor is also important, by choosing the same size such as fish head, thickness, and length of body. The methods of rearing Fighter Betta by SiamAquatic  :
•    When finish breeding a caterpillar, we will take it into a hatchery. Pond’s size 2 x 5 meters. Deep 1 – 2 meters. Might add a morning glory into the pond. Putting some mosquito larva. When it’s about a month, transfer it into the grounded pond.      
•    Grounded pond’s size 2x2 meters. Deep 0.05 – 1 meter. Put lichen live in or beside the pond for fighting fish, do not give anything else. Leave them find their food naturally.               A grounded pond will have the fighting fish approximately 500 – 1000, or one stall per a pond. Put the net around the pond in order to protect some enemy such as snake etc.
•    When you want the fish to fight, choose the appropriate fish age about 6 months up.  Then take it into the jar beware of it jumping out. Give it mosquito larva which is better than biotic food. Even though fighting betta want to eat biotic food. Give 10 bodies per a day.     
•    Afterward, training the fish. Every fishes has to be prepared before competition. Otherwise you may lose.   


      


Selecting good Fighter Betta  :     
    Select a fish that you like but also one that looks strong and has fighting characteristics.  Remember when fighting your fish do not fight it against an opponent that has beaten your fish before. If you fish’s mouth show black or swelling than it is useless. If you try to fight it you will most likely loose. You must select a big size, firm and strong fish.  Always carefully select your opponent to increase your chance of winning making sure that your fish is more superior than its opponent.


The method of rearing by SiamAquatic :
•    Select fighting fish age about 6 -8 months. Take it into the basin, put it on a dry banana leaf or dry Indian almond leaf and rip it a little. Long 1- 2 cm. bundle together and soak until the water becomes a deep brown color.  Preserve about 10 – 15 days, yield 8 – 10 mosquito larva per days. In this period, it is thin, scale of the fish like oil. Take it into the tall container for convenience.                   
•    Practice the fighting fish by exercising it every morning – in the evening place it in an enameled bowl and make a whirlpool. The fighting fish will turn and swim about 15-20  minutes or other method with female fish age 3-4 months place it into the enamel bowl about 5-6 pieces. About 30 minutes. It helps them improve and strength.   
•    In the morning 6:00 – 7:00 o’clock. Take the shelter out, because the fighting fish will threaten each other for about 1 minute. In the afternoon, take those fish into the enameled bowl. That female fish will be in this container about 3-5 days. The male and female fighting fish will threaten each other as well as bite, wait about 3-5 minutes, Meanwhile, do not let the male fish injure the female fish. She will not pair up with male if she is injured. Then, separate those fish and give them some food.  Keep practicing 10 – 12 days. Those fish will be strong and ready to fight.     


      

     Rearing fish before competition is important. If your fish isn’t ready your fish may lose. The fighting fish is as same as a boxer who prepares to compete. Such as exercising, weights training and practice. Finally, I wish you good luck.
